Position Summary

The Property Accountant is responsible for the full spectrum of accounting activities for an assigned portfolio of affordable housing, condominium, and commercial properties. This includes preparing monthly financial statements, monitoring Accounts Payable and Accounts Receivable, and collaborating with property management to ensure financial and operational integrity.

Essential Responsibilities

  • Record all transactions and complete month-end closing entries for assigned properties.
  • Reconcile bank accounts, tenant receivables, subsidy receivables, accounts payable, and tenant security deposit ledgers to the general ledger.
  • Prepare monthly financial statements and reporting packages in accordance with GAAP, housing program regulations, and lender requirements.
  • Support annual audits by providing necessary documentation and responding to auditor inquiries.
  • Participate in annual operating and capital budget preparation for assigned properties.
  • Assist with municipal, state, and federal tax compliance (e.g., business tax returns, license renewals).
  • Process move-out security deposit dispositions and set up new security deposit accounts.
  • Verify accounts payable entries for accuracy.
  • Prepare and record cash receipts, including both rental and non-rental income, and ensure accurate posting to the accounting system.
  • Provide reporting and information to internal management, owners, external investors, and lenders as required.
  • Crosstrain with other accounting staff and provide backup as needed.
  • File journal entries and completed transactions to maintain accurate and organized records.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ned by management.

Required Skills and Abilities

  • Knowledge of GAAP and affordable housing accounting.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Proficiency in Excel and standard accounting software; familiarity with Yardi preferred.
  • Analytical, critical thinking, and problem-solving abilities.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ively with staff across departments.
  • Capacity to manage deadlines and mult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.

Education and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, finance, business, or a related field, or equivalent work experience.
  • Experience with Yardi
  • Minimum of two years of accounting experience (affordable housing or property management experience preferred).
  • Experience with HUD/NJHMFA regulatory requirements is a plus.
